Description
Korean soldier, Corporal Kim Jong Goo (centre), recently left the Army after serving for three years with Australian units in Korea. Presenting him with a travelling clock and a carton of cigarettes - a farewell gift from his Australian 'cobbers' (mates), 21874 Sergeant (Sgt) Donald (Don) Martin (right), of Bankstown, NSW, 1st Battalion, The Royal Australian Regimetn (1RAR) and 51531 Warrant Officer John Alexander Maxwell (left), of Perth, WA. Kim is one of a number of South Korean Army soldiers who have been serving with Australian units since before the end of the Korean war.
